Expanded Foot Passenger Terminal
Tell us what you thinkFill out a post‑it note and place it here.
1
Key Features• Longer curb side and canopy for passenger queueing• Expanded check in with additional queueing space and airport
style desks and baggage deposit• Expanded departures waiting area with additional seating,
concessions, children’s play area, and a larger balcony overlooking the bay
1
• A new arrivals concourse with an information desk, car rentals and the arrivals baggage carousel
• A new waiting room for berths 4 and 5—providing safe passage for pedestrians

Lands End Option 1 | New Concession at Waterfront
5
Tell us what you thinkFill out a post‑it note and place it here.
5
Pros• An additional four lanes of vehicle capacity• A new ‘concession island’ with a seasonal market,
children’s and dog’s facilities and landscaping• A new Lands End development at the waterfront
Cons• Limited area available for the waterfront development• The new concession building obscures the view to the bay• Long walking distances to and from the concession

Administration/Warehouse Building Option 1 | at Treed Island
8a
Tell us what you thinkFill out a post‑it note and place it here.
8a
Pros• New west exit road to optimize flow and
parking• Entry road one way• Short service road to berths• Green roof
• Easily phased construction• Good view from Administration to berths• Crew parking can conform to grade• Parking increase of 55 stalls
Cons• Crew parking further from berths

Administration/Warehouse Building Option 1 | Remove Treed Island
8b
Tell us what you thinkFill out a post‑it note and place it here.
8b
Pros• More efficient routing and capacity for traffic and parking• More strategic landscape features, equivalent or an
improvement on the existing features• For the warehouse, more efficient building geometry and
material flows
Cons• Loss of the ‘original’ landscape feature

Administration/Warehouse Building Option 2 | at Berm Area
9
Tell us what you thinkFill out a post‑it note and place it here.
9
Pros• New west exit road to optimize flow and
parking• Entry road one way• Easily phased construction• Crew parking closer to berths
Cons• Longer service road to berths• Limited view from Administration to
berths• Parking loss of 31 stalls• Requires alternate route for trucks
• Steep grade for trucks exiting on west road extension
• Requires levelling the grade for the warehouse
